匠心精神 - 良心品质腾讯认可的专业机构-IT人的高薪实战学院

咨询电话:4000806560

对于Linux系统管理员的5个最佳实践

对于Linux系统管理员的5个最佳实践

Linux操作系统在企业中越来越受欢迎,因为它是一个可靠、稳定、强大的开源平台。但是,要有效地管理一个Linux系统,您需要遵循一些最佳实践。 在本文中,我们将介绍Linux系统管理员应该采用的5个最佳实践。

1. 保持系统更新

保持系统更新是保证系统安全性和稳定性的重要一步。 Linux操作系统由各个社区维护和更新,每一个版本都会修复安全漏洞和其他缺陷。Linux系统管理员应该经常更新系统,包括安装最新的补丁和更新软件包。

在Ubuntu和Debian等发行版本中可以使用APT,CentOS和Redhat中可以使用Yum,这些工具可以自动更新系统的软件包。 您还可以配置自动更新以确保系统保持更新状态。

2. 确保系统备份

系统备份是Linux系统管理员必须要做的最基本的工作之一。 备份可以恢复数据和系统,防止数据丢失和停机时间。 通过备份数据,您可以恢复故障的系统并在出现问题的情况下快速还原系统。 在备份过程中,应该将数据保存在不同的位置,以防数据丢失。

Linux备份工具有很多,例如rsync、tar和scp等,这些工具可以将数据备份到本地磁盘或远程服务器。

3. 使用安全的认证方法

通过使用安全的认证方法,您可以保护系统免受未经授权的访问和攻击。 最常用的认证方法是SSH,它提供了一种安全的远程访问方式。 您应该配置SSH以使用公钥身份验证,因为这比密码更安全。

对于需要访问系统的用户,您应该限制安全组或防火墙规则,以防止未经授权的访问尝试。 您还可以使用其他工具,如sudo和SELinux,以确保系统安全性。

4. 监控系统性能

Linux系统管理员应该经常监控系统的性能。 监控可帮助您及时识别性能问题并采取必要的措施来处理它们。 监控Linux系统的最常用的工具是top和htop。 这些工具可以显示系统中的CPU、内存、磁盘和网络使用情况。

除此之外,您可以使用其他工具如Nagios和Zabbix等,这些工具可以监控多个系统上的性能。 通过监控系统,您可以识别性能瓶颈,提高系统的可靠性和稳定性。

5. 确保良好的文档记录

文档记录是管理Linux系统的关键,它可以帮助您回顾和了解系统上所发生的事情。 文档记录可以包括系统配置、安全策略、备份和恢复计划等。

您可以使用Wiki或简单的文本文档来保存这些信息。 定期更新这些记录以确保其准确性和完整性。

结论

遵循这些最佳实践,可以帮助Linux系统管理员管理系统并使其更加安全和可靠。 保持系统更新、备份数据、使用安全认证方法、监控系统性能以及确保良好的文档记录都是Linux系统管理员不可或缺的任务。